Project Description

The aim of the subproject is to gain a detailed understanding of the mechanisms that lead to an enginedamaging preignition phenomenon. These mechanisms will be explored in particular for potential e-fuels, such as dimethyl carbonate. The causes of preignition phenomena are not fully disclosed processes relat-ed to the impact of a fuel spray on an oil-wetted cylinder wall.
